BRAN BUDS MUFFINS



Bran Buds Muffins image

I love this recipe because it has spice. It is not overly sweet, it isn't bland either. The fat content isn't too high. I got the recipe from an old box of Kellogg's Bran Buds.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 1/4 cups whole wheat fl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
2 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ice (Note if you don't have pumpkin pie spice you can use 1 tsp cinnamon 1/2 tsp ginger 1/4 tsp nutmeg 1/)
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 1/2 cups bran buds (Kellogg's All Bran cereal preferred)
1 1/4 cups boiling water
1/2 cup brown sugar (packed)
3/4 cup skim milk
1/4 cup oil
1 egg
1/2 cup raisins

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400F and lightly spray muffin pans with cooking spray or line with cupcake papers.
  • Stir together flour, baking powder & soda, pumpkin pie spice and salt; set aside.
  • In large mixing bowl, stir together cereal and boiling water; let stand 2 minutes OR until water is absorbed.
  • Mis sugar into softened cereal until well combined.
  • Stir in milk and oil.
  • Add egg and raisins; beat well.
  • Add flour mixture, stirring just until combined.
  • Portion batter evenly into lightly greased muffin cups.
  • Bake about 20 minutes or until top of muffins are light golden and spring back when lightly touched.

BRAN BUDS EXTRA HIGH FIBER MUFFINS



Bran Buds Extra High Fiber Muffins image

I altered this recipe but I got the original recipe from a Bran Buds cereal box. I made these into extra high fibre and lower fat & sugar muffins, that are really tasty.

Number Of Ingredients 16

1/2 cup whole wheat flour, plus
2 tablespoons whole wheat flour
1/2 cup wheat bran (QUAKER)
2 tablespoons ground flax seeds
2 teaspoons baking powder
2 teaspoons c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 1/2 cups bran buds (Kellogg's All Bran cereal preferred)
1 1/4 cups boiling water
1/4 cup brown sugar
1/4 cup Splenda sugar substitute
3/4 cup skim milk
1/4 cup mashed banana (about 1 small)
1 egg
1/2 cup walnuts

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400F and lightly spray muffin pans with cooking spray or line with cupcake papers.
  • Stir together first 7 ingredients, and Splenda; set aside.
  • In large bowl, stir together cereal, water and let stand 5 minutes or until water is absorbed.
  • Mix sugar into softened cereal until well combined.
  • Stir in milk and mashed banana.
  • Add egg than gradually stir in flour, until combined.
  • Stir in nuts.
  • Portion into 12 muffin cups.
  • Bake for 20 minutes or until tops are golden brown and spring back when lightly touched.

ALL-BRAN BRAN BUDS MUFFINS



All-Bran Bran Buds Muffins image

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 1/2 cups All-Bran® Bran Buds®
1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 cup sugar
1 tablespo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 1/4 cups fat-free milk
2 egg whites
1/4 envelope vegetable oil

Steps:

  • 1. In electric blender or food processor, crush KELLOGG'S ALL-BRAN BRAN BUDS cereal to fine crumbs.2. In mixing bowl, stir together crushed cereal, flour, sugar, baking powder and salt. Set aside.3. In large mixing bowl, combine milk, egg whites and oil mix well. Add cereal mixture, stirring only until combined. Portion batter evenly into twelve 2 1/2-inch muffin-pan cups coated with cooking spray.4. Bake at 400°F for 20 minutes or until lightly browned. Serve warm.

Tips:

  • Use ripe bananas: Overripe bananas add natural sweetness and moisture to the muffins, making them incredibly delicious and moist.
  • Don't overmix the batter: Overmixing can result in tough muffins. Mix the batter until the ingredients are just combined. Lumps are okay.
  • Fill the muffin cups properly: Fill each muffin cup about 2/3 full. Overfilling can cause the muffins to overflow and bake unevenly.
  • Bake the muffins at the right temperature: The ideal oven temperature for baking bran bud muffins is 375°F (190°C). This temperature ensures that the muffins bake evenly and develop a beautiful golden-brown color.
  • Let the muffins cool before serving: Allow the muffins to cool in the muffin tin for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. This helps prevent them from breaking apart.
